About P. Pohl

P. Pohl is a scholar working on Parasitology, Endocrinology, Insect Science, Small Animals and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ics, having authored 29 papers that have together received 551 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Vector-borne infectious diseases (9 papers), Insect and Pesticide Research (6 papers), Venomous Animal Envenomation and Studies (5 papers), Insect Pest Control Strategies (4 papers), Escherichia coli research studies (3 papers), Vector-Borne Animal Diseases (3 papers), Insect Resistance and Genetics (3 papers) and Entomological Studies and Ecology (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Parasitology (287 citations), Insect Science (184 citations), Infectious Diseases (150 citations), Endocrinology (39 citations) and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ics (103 citations). P. Pohl has collaborated with scholars based in Brazil, Belgium and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Itabajara da Silva Vaz, Aoi Masuda, Sirlei Daffre, Guilherme Klafke, Ricardo Marcondes Martins, Pedro L. Oliveira, Marcos Henrique Ferreira Sorgine, Carlos Logullo, José Reck and Alexandre Trindade Leal. Their work appears in journals such as Veterinary Parasitology, Archives of Toxicology, Veterinary Immunology and Immunopathology, Parasitology Research and Journal of Neural Transmission.
